Belajar Javascript Dasar Eps.1

Belajar Javascript Dasar Eps.1

Belajar JavaScript

Overview: Pada video ini, kita akan belajar tentang variabel, tipe data, dan function di JavaScript. Kita juga akan membuat file HTML dan JS terpisah untuk memudahkan pengembangan.

Membuat File HTML dan JS Terpisah

  • Untuk menggunakan JavaScript pada browser, kita perlu membuat file HTML terlebih dahulu.
  • Buat folder baru dengan nama "Belajar JavaScript" dan buatlah file HTML di dalamnya.
  • Buat juga file JS terpisah dengan nama "script.js".
  • Hubungkan file JS dengan file HTML menggunakan tag <script>.

Variabel

  • Variabel adalah tempat untuk menampung nilai.
  • Nama variabel tidak boleh mengandung spasi.
  • Tipe data string digunakan untuk menampung kata atau kalimat.
  • Gunakan console.log() untuk mencetak nilai dari sebuah variabel.

Function

  • Function adalah blok kode yang dapat dipanggil kapan saja.
  • Function dapat menerima parameter sebagai input dan mengembalikan nilai sebagai output.

Kesimpulan

Pada video ini, kita telah mempelajari dasar-dasar JavaScript seperti variabel, tipe data, dan function. Kita juga telah membuat file HTML dan JS terpisah serta mempelajari cara menghubungkannya.

Konstanta dan Tipe Data

Overview: Pada bagian ini, kita akan mempelajari tentang konstanta dan tipe data dalam bahasa pemrograman Java.

Konstanta

  • Konstanta adalah variabel yang nilainya tidak dapat diubah setelah dideklarasikan.
  • Variabel konstan dideklarasikan dengan menggunakan kata kunci "final".
  • Ketika membuat variabel menggunakan "const", nilainya tidak bisa diubah.

Tipe Data

  • Ada beberapa tipe data dalam bahasa Java, termasuk string, integer, float, boolean, array, dan object.
  • String digunakan untuk menampung nilai teks seperti nama pengguna atau mahasiswa.
  • Integer digunakan untuk menampung nilai angka bulat seperti umur seseorang.
  • Float digunakan untuk menampung nilai angka desimal seperti tinggi badan seseorang.
  • Boolean digunakan untuk menampung nilai benar atau salah seperti status suka loading pada website.
  • Array digunakan untuk menampung lebih dari satu nilai dan diakses menggunakan indeks.
  • Object digunakan untuk menampung atribut seperti nama dan umur pegawai.

Function

  • Function adalah blok kode yang dapat dipanggil oleh program lainnya.
  • Function memiliki parameter sebagai input dan mengembalikan output.
  • Cara membuat function adalah dengan menuliskan "function" kemudian nama functionnya beserta parameter yang dibutuhkan.
  • Setiap function harus memiliki nama kecuali anonymous function.
  • Anonymous function tidak perlu memiliki nama.

Mencetak Nilai dan Menggunakan Tombol di Website

Overview: Pada video ini, kita akan belajar cara mencetak nilai dan menggunakan tombol di website.

Mencetak Nilai

  • Untuk melihat nilai, gunakan console.log().
  • Jika terjadi error, cek apakah ada konstanta yang diupdate.
  • Contoh: 10 + 20 = 30, 5 + 10 = 15.

Menggunakan Tombol di Website

  • Buat tombol pada HTML.
  • Gunakan onclick untuk menjalankan fungsi ketika tombol diklik.
  • Fungsi yang dipanggil harus sama dengan nama fungsi yang didefinisikan.
  • Contoh: function munculkanHalo(nama) console.log("Halo " + nama);
  • Gunakan alert() atau ubah elemen HTML untuk memberi respons pada pengguna.

Menambahkan Style pada Tombol

Overview: Pada bagian ini, kita akan belajar cara menambahkan style pada tombol.

Menambahkan Style

  • Guna CSS untuk menambahkan style pada tombol.
  • Contoh: .button background-color: blue; color: white;

Mengubah Teks Elemen HTML dengan JavaScript

Overview: Pada bagian ini, kita akan belajar cara mengubah teks elemen HTML dengan JavaScript.

Mengubah Teks Elemen HTML

  • Akses elemen HTML menggunakan DOM (Document Object Model).
  • Ubah teks elemen menggunakan JavaScript.
  • Contoh: document.getElementById("judul").innerHTML = "Judul Baru";

Kesimpulan

Overview: Pada video ini, kita telah belajar cara mencetak nilai, menggunakan tombol di website, menambahkan style pada tombol, dan mengubah teks elemen HTML dengan JavaScript.

Video description

console.log("tonton aja gausah liat deskripsi")